George Elmer Steele, a cherished husband, father, grandfather, great-grandfather, brother, and friend, passed away peacefully on December 22, 2024, at the age of 77 in St. Louis, Missouri. Born on September 26, 1947, in Doniphan, Missouri, to the late Guy and Pauline (Skaggs) Steele.
George was the beloved husband of Mary (Damazyn) Steele, with whom he shared 55 years of devoted marriage. Together, they raised two children, Steven (Robin) Steele of Fredericktown, MO, and Missy (Steve) Mazzano of Key Port, NJ. He was a proud grandfather to Randi Smith and a doting great-grandfather to Kinley Burch and Tuff McDaniel. His legacy is also carried on by his siblings, Ray Steele of Scottsville, KY, Gene (Sonya) Steele of Doniphan, MO, Glenn (Mechelle) Steele of Springhill, TN, Brian (Kim) Steele of Sturgis, KY, and he was preceded in death by his brother Wayne Steele. George's extended family included his brothers and sisters-in-law, Linda Steele, Frankie and Mary Damazyn, Karen Damazyn, Eddie and Joanne Damazyn, Emma Glass, and the late Jan Steele, the late Paul Damazyn, and the late Bob Glass. He will be fondly remembered by his numerous nieces, nephews, aunts, and a wide circle of friends.
Before retiring, George dedicated 40 years of service as a UPS driver, where he was recognized for his commitment to safety, receiving the safe driving award for 25 consecutive years. He was a proud member of Teamsters Local 688. George was also a proud Army veteran, serving his country with honor and distinction. His dedication to fellow veterans was evident through his active membership in the VFW Post 5896 of Farmington.
An avid outdoorsman, he found solace and joy in deer hunting and fishing, often sharing these passions with his family and friends. He also enjoyed farming and woodworking.
